Pinpoint Test W: The Reversing Lamps Are On Continuously
Refer to Wiring Diagram Set 93, Reversing Lamps for schematic and connector information. Diagrams By Number
Normal Operation
Voltage is supplied from the Battery Junction Box (BJB) fuse 26 (15A) to the coil side of the reversing lamps relay through circuit CBB26 (BU/WH). The reversing lamps relay switch side is supplied voltage by the BJB fuse 7 (10A) through circuit SBB07 (WH/RD). The reversing lamps relay coil ground is controlled by the PCM through circuit CLS28 (BU/WH). When the transaxle is in REVERSE (R), the PCM completes the ground, energizing the reversing lamps relay. When the reversing lamps relay is energized, voltage is routed to the reversing lamps and the auto-dimming interior rear view mirror (if equipped) through circuit CLS10 (GN/BN).
Automatic Transaxle
The PCM sets digital Transmission Range (TR) sensor related DTCs if any concerns exist with inputs from the TR sensor.
Manual Transaxle
The PCM sends a voltage reference signal to the reversing lamps switch through circuit CET47 (BU). When the transaxle is in REVERSE (R), the voltage reference signal is routed to back to the PCM through the signal return circuit RE242 (GN).
This pinpoint test is intended to diagnose the following:
- Wiring, terminals or connectors
- Reversing lamps relay
- Reversing lamp switch (manual transaxle)
- Interior rear view mirror
- PCM
PINPOINT TEST W: THE REVERSING LAMPS ARE ON CONTINUOUSLY
NOTICE: Use the correct probe adapter(s) when making measurements. Failure to use the correct probe adapter(s) may damage the connector.

W1 CHECK THE REVERSING LAMPS RELAY OUTPUT
- Ignition OFF.
- Disconnect: Reversing Lamps Relay.
- Ignition ON.
- Do the reversing lamps continue to illuminate?
Yes
If equipped with an auto-dimming interior rear view mirror, GO to W2.
If not equipped with an auto-dimming interior rear view mirror, REPAIR circuit CLS10 (GN/BN) for a short to voltage. TEST the system for normal operation.
No
GO to W3.

W2 CHECK CIRCUIT CLS10 (GN/BN) FOR A SHORT TO VOLTAGE
- Ignition OFF.
- Disconnect: Interior Rear View Mirror C911.
- Ignition ON.
- Do the reversing lamps continue to illuminate?
Yes
REPAIR the circuit. TEST the system for normal operation.
No
INSTALL a new interior rear view mirror. TEST the system for normal operation.

W3 CHECK THE REVERSING LAMPS RELAY
- Ignition OFF.
- Substitute a known good relay.
- Ignition ON.
- Do the reversing lamps continue to illuminate?
Yes
REMOVE the known good relay. GO to W4.
No
REMOVE the known good relay. INSTALL a new reversing lamps relay. TEST the system for normal operation.

W4 CHECK CIRCUIT CLS28 (BU/WH) FOR A SHORT TO GROUND
- Ignition OFF.
- Connect: Reversing Lamps Relay.
- Disconnect: PCM C175t.
- Ignition ON.
- Do the reversing lamps continue to illuminate?
Yes
REPAIR the circuit. TEST the system for normal operation.
No
For vehicles with an automatic transaxle, GO to W5.
For vehicles with a manual transaxle, GO to W6.

W5 CHECK THE DIGITAL TR SENSOR INPUT
- Ignition OFF.
- Connect: PCM C175t.
- Ignition ON.
- Enter the following diagnostic mode on the scan tool: PCM DataLogger.
- Monitor the PCM transmission gear status PID (TR) while placing the gear selector lever through all its positions.
- Does the PID agree with the gear selection?
Yes
GO to W8.
No
REFER to Transmission Control Systems to continue diagnosis of the digital TR sensor. Testing and Inspection

W6 CHECK THE REVERSING LAMP SWITCH
- Ignition OFF.
- Connect: PCM C175t.
- Disconnect: Reversing Lamp Switch C169.
- Ignition ON.
- Do the reversing lamps continue to illuminate?
Yes
GO to W7.
No
INSTALL a new reversing lamp switch. REFER to Reversing Lamp Switch Service and Repair. TEST the system for normal operation.

W7 CHECK CIRCUIT CET47 (BU) FOR A SHORT TO GROUND
- Ignition OFF.
- Disconnect: PCM C175t.
- Measure the resistance between the reversing lamp switch C169-2, circuit CET47 (BU), harness side and ground.
- Is the resistance greater than 10,000 ohms?
Yes
GO to W8.
No
REPAIR the circuit. TEST the system for normal operation.

W8 CHECK FOR CORRECT PCM OPERATION
- Disconnect all the PCM connectors.
- Check for:
- corrosion
- damaged pins
- pushed-out pins
- Connect all the PCM connectors and make sure they seat correctly.
- Operate the system and verify the concern is still present.
- Is the concern still present?
Yes
INSTALL a new PCM. TEST the system for normal operation.
No
The system is operating correctly at this time. The concern may have been caused by a loose or corroded connector.
